How To Go From HERAKLION AIRPORT ( HER ) to Stalis
Traveling from Heraklion Airport (HER) to Stalis, a charming resort town on the beautiful island of Crete, can be an exciting experience. This guide provides you with various transportation options to make your journey as seamless as possible. Stalis is located approximately 30 kilometers east of the airport, and you have several choices for getting there, including shuttles, taxis, rental cars, and public buses. Transportation Options
1. Airport Shuttle Services
Airport shuttle services are a popular choice for travelers looking for a hassle-free way to reach Stalis. Many companies operate shared and private shuttle services that can be pre-booked online. Shared shuttles are more economical, as they transport multiple passengers to various destinations, but they may take longer due to multiple stops. Private shuttles, on the other hand, offer a direct journey to your accommodation, providing a comfortable and convenient option for families or groups.
2. Taxi Services
Taking a taxi from Heraklion Airport to Stalis is another straightforward option. The taxi rank is located just outside the arrivals terminal. The journey typically takes around 25-30 minutes, depending on traffic, and costs approximately €45-€60. While taxis are more expensive than shuttles or buses, they offer the advantage of being available 24/7 and providing door-to-door service, making them a great choice for late-night arrivals or when traveling with heavy luggage.
3. Rental Cars
If you prefer the freedom to explore Crete at your own pace, renting a car may be the best option for you. Several car rental companies operate within the airport, allowing you to pick up your vehicle upon arrival. The drive from Heraklion Airport to Stalis is relatively straightforward, with well-signposted roads. Keep in mind that parking is usually available in Stalis, but it’s advisable to check with your accommodation regarding parking facilities.
4. Public Buses
For budget-conscious travelers, public buses provide a cost-effective way to reach Stalis. Buses operate regularly from the airport to Heraklion city center, where you can catch another bus to Stalis. The total journey might take around 1-1.5 hours, depending on connections and wait times. The bus fare is very affordable, typically costing around €2-€3, making it an attractive option for solo travelers or those looking to save money.
